About W. H. Wischmeier

W. H. Wischmeier is a scholar working on Soil Science, Earth-Surface Processes and Water Science and Technology, having authored 22 papers that have together received 10.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Soil erosion and sediment transport (17 papers), Hydrology and Sediment Transport Processes (6 papers) and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Soil Science (8.7k citations), Water Science and Technology (4.8k citations) and Earth-Surface Processes (1.8k citations). W. H. Wischmeier has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Cyprus and China. Frequent co-authors include D. D. Smith, Dwight D. Smith, Colleen Burch Johnson, J. V. Mannering, G. R. Foster, L. D. Meyer, T. C. Olson, D. K. McCool and W. C. Moldenhauer. Their work appears in journals such as Soil Science Society of America Journal, Journal of Soil and Water Conservation and Transactions of the ASAE.
